According to the latest available portfolio disclosures, Sunil Singhania’s Abakkus Asset Manager saw its equity portfolio rise 6% quarter-on-quarter to Rs 2,742 crore as of March 2026. The fund’s holdings in the March quarter reflect a mix of strong winners and notable laggards during calendar year 2026. Among the top performers, shares of Avalon Technologies and Suven Life Sciences rallied up to 75% in CY26, contributing significantly to the portfolio’s overall gains. However, the performance was not uniform: several other positions posted declines, though specific percentage drops were not disclosed in the filing. The fund added five new stock purchases in the March quarter, signaling active portfolio reshuffling by Singhania’s team. The names of the new additions were not detailed in the source report, but the increase in holdings suggests a selective approach to new opportunities amid market volatility. The overall portfolio value of Rs 2,742 crore represents a modest 6% increase from the previous quarter’s figure. This rise comes against a backdrop of mixed equity market conditions, with some sectors outperforming while others faced headwinds.
